Tuesday’s decline of 1.77% brought PCB Bancorp to $24.38, reflecting broader selling pressure that has weighed on small-to-mid-cap financial names. Trading volume during the session was higher than recent averages, suggesting increased participation as the stock tested lower price points. The regional banking industry continues to face headwinds from a flat yield curve, rising deposit costs, and cautious lending outlooks. PCB, a California-focused community bank with a loan portfolio concentrated in commercial real estate and small business, may be particularly sensitive to these macro pressures. The current move appears driven more by sector rotation than company-specific news, as no major corporate announcements coincided with the decline. Investors are likely reassessing earnings momentum amid expectations of slower net interest margin expansion. The stock’s performance also reflects ongoing market concerns about asset quality in commercial real estate, especially given higher interest rates and extended vacancy cycles in certain markets. With the price slipping toward the lower end of its recent trading range, traders are watching whether institutional flows or short-term hedging activity will add to the downward drift. PCB’s price action has established a clear support zone near $23.16, a level that has held during previous pullbacks and may serve as a floor for further declines. The stock is currently trading roughly 5% above that level, offering a modest cushion. Resistance at $25.6 has capped recovery attempts in recent weeks, forming a tight trading range between these two boundaries. In terms of technical indicators, the relative strength index (RSI) appears to be in the mid‑30s, approaching oversold territory, which could indicate that selling pressure is becoming exhausted. The moving average convergence divergence (MACD) line is trending lower and may be on the verge of crossing below its signal line, a bearish signal if confirmed. Volume has been above average on down days, consistent with distribution patterns. The stock’s 50‑day moving average is likely sloping downward, while the 200‑day moving average remains relatively flat, suggesting the longer‑term trend is still neutral to slightly negative. Price action has formed a series of lower highs since mid‑2024, and a break below $23.16 would confirm a continuation of this downtrend, while a rebound from current levels would need to clear $25.6 to regain bullish momentum. Looking ahead, PCB Bancorp’s near‑term trajectory may depend on whether the stock holds above its support at $23.16. A successful defense of that level could lead to a period of consolidation and a potential bounce toward the $24.80–$25.00 area, where short‑term resistance might emerge. Conversely, a decisive break below $23.16 would open the door to a test of the next support zone near $21.70, based on prior price action in early 2024. Factors that could influence future performance include the Federal Reserve’s interest rate decisions, which directly impact net interest margins, and quarterly earnings results that provide clarity on loan growth and credit quality. Additionally, any signs of improving commercial real estate fundamentals in California or a shift in market sentiment toward regional banks could support a recovery. The upcoming earnings release will be a key catalyst, with investors focusing on deposit trends, provision for loan losses, and management’s forward guidance.
